Doing your own road day trip to Cairo from Hurghada is near-impossible due to the long distances and problem of how to travel to the sights once there. This full-day tour provides a comfortable alternative: with air-conditioned bus transport and guided sightseeing laid on. Explore the Pyramids, Egyptian Museum, and a bazaar; enjoy lunch and entry fees included; and opt to upgrade for Sahl Hashish and Makadi Bay transfers.

Very good way to see both Cairo/Giza when in Hurghada.

Comfortable journey on the coach there end back and the lunch and pyramids were amazing. Drinks at lunch are only 50EGP£ hot & cold.

I think this trip does have good value despite sightings not being included.
Pyramids: 200 EGP£.
Museum: 200 EGP£.

I didn’t do the following below but I believe;
Nile Boat Ride (Optional): 200EGP£

To enter pyramid (Optional): 100EGP£

Camel/Horse ride(Optional): I think was 300/400EGP. I advice not to ride camels or horses because it’s unethical and unnecessary for them
to suffer just to capture a panoramic picture.

The Tour was really great we got told pick up time is 1:35 but they came a lil bit later cause they also had to pick up other people.the bus was comfortable with ac and Toilet in it.you share the bus with people who ordered the Tour in different languages and the one with the most of the same language is basically the leader of the guides.we for example booked the Tour in english and 95% of the rest in polish so we had our own Private tourguide just for us 2 in english which was amazing Service and our guide was also amazing.the road from hurghada to cairo took around 5 1/2 hours with 1 stop for around 30min to move your legs and get something to eat or drink,and no people to try to sell you Souvenirs.the first stop was a nile river Tour for around 40min which is optional if you want you can take it and it Cost us 10$ for 2 people.was better than waiting outside the bus for 40min and not doing anything.the next stop was the National Museum of cairo where we spend 1hour in a personal Tour and than 30min where we could explore in on our own.but entrance fee isnt included in this package so you need to pay around 10$ per person for the entrance ticket.the next stop after that was a you could say perfume shop where you can get explained how they make the perfume in the past, its optional and you dont need to do it and can wait outside,was around 15min.after that we went to the Restaurant which was a Buffet with bbq'ed meat,and side dishes you can choose from,the food is included but drinks you need to pay for.
After that we finally went to the pyramids,first stop is at the biggest pyramid where you have around 5min to make pics,and here you also need to pay around 10$ per person entrance fee.after that there is a little drive in the bus to the other pyramid where you get around 40min to spend your time how you want.they make you the offer that you can take a camel ride or like a rikshaw with horse to go to a better place to make pics where you see all 9 pyramids,the 3 big ones and 6 smaller ones,but it will cost also 10$ per person,but in our personal experience it was 100% worth it to do that for the view.than after that we went with the bus between the biggest and Middle pyramid where we got again 20min to make pics and walk around.than after that we got to the Sphinx and spend around 20min there too for pics and history lesson.after that we went to the bus again and went to a store where they explain you how papyrus Was made and you could also buy some,took around 25min.and after that the way back started,we sadly got caught in traffic so the road back took longer and there was a stop to stretch your legs and get something to eat again.we arrived back at our hotel at around 23:30,so you can expect the Trip to take at least 22hours but in our opinion its 100% worth it to do this trip to see the last remaining of the 7 World wonders
